Two motorists have been charged after allegedly driving at more than 115mph on a rural road in the Highlands.

A 34-year-old man and a 24-year-old woman were stopped by police on the B817 near Alness on July 23.

Officers said the man was detected driving at 116mph and the woman was detected driving at 119mph on the 60mph road.

Sergeant Ewan Calder from the Road Policing Division said: “The consequences of a collision at such high speeds would be catastrophic and would leave families and friends without loved ones.

“Driving at inappropriate speeds reduces your chances of reacting to unexpected changes and puts you, and innocent members of the public, at risk.”
